Top 10 Contractor in Townsend NSW

Chambers Constructions
Chambers Constructions
Jubilee St
Townsend, NSW 2463
Australia
Townsend Local business

Edgar WJ
Edgar WJ
8 Diamond St
Townsend, NSW 2463
Australia
Townsend Local business

Results 1 - 2 of 2